Transaction 951a1546b04c31520c7efeddd121172eb0948d695b3c46118bff078e115bed94
1 Input
2 Outputs
- 951a1546b04c31520c7efeddd121172eb0948d695b3c46118bff078e115bed94:0
- 951a1546b04c31520c7efeddd121172eb0948d695b3c46118bff078e115bed94:1
value 3342
address 3NCgxsyQTXFQwqjFWRk5yuZzAuEH4EwWM7
value 1775000
address 36Y71NFwe4yphYgG569RjYTzBH3Zq4QXvq